Homeowners spend an average of $2,000 for a full overhaul and repair and only $110 to reset grandfather clock. Regular maintenance is essential for the longevity and proper functioning of your grandfather clock. The average grandfather clock repair cost is $1,300, and you need to service them every 2 years. A basic cleaning and oiling service for a grandfather clock typically costs $200 to $600 on average.
